Yes, it does. Here's what to do:




1) In YouTube, click the Share button; a dialogue opens. In that dialog, an "Options ▼" link is present below the embed address box. Click that link. Then, a check box is present which reads, "Long link." Click that link. Then, in the embed address box, a long link is present. Select that link and copy the link to your clipboard (Ctrl+C).

2) Back here in the forum as you are composing a message, click the video icon (looks like a film strip clip). A dialog will open into which you paste (Ctrl+V) the link you earlier copied. Then, press the OK button.

That's it, and you get this:


http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=xYxPeD8-01Y

Don't use the YouTube icon in this forum when composing a message in advanced mode -- use the video icon, as I said, which is present in either basic or advanced mode.
